Merge branch 'mptcp-addr-adv-fixes'



Mat Martineau says:

====================
mptcp: Fixes for address advertisement

Patches 1 and 2 allow address advertisements to be removed without
affecting current connected subflows, and updates associated self tests.

Patches 3 and 4 correctly track (and allow removal of) addresses that
were implicitly announced as part of subflow creation. Also updates
associated self tests.

Patch 5 makes subflow and address announcement counters work consistently
between the userspace and in-kernel path managers.
